Table of Contents
Introduction #
Classroom Mode in MooWoodle is designed for situations where a single person, such as a teacher, manager, or training coordinator, wants to purchase a course for multiple learners at once. Instead of buying individual enrollments, they can purchase a group of seats (quantities) in one order.
This feature makes it easy to manage training sessions, workshops, or classroom-style learning directly through your WooCommerce store.
How to Enable Classroom Mode #
- Go to your WordPress dashboard.
- Navigate to MooWoodle → Settings → Bulk Access & Gifting.
- Enable the option “Classroom mode / Group purchase”.

How Classroom Mode Works #
- Customers can purchase multiple seats for a single course.
- The purchaser becomes the Classroom Owner.
- After the order is completed, the Classroom Owner gains access to a Classroom Management panel in their account.
- From this panel, they can allocate purchased seats to learners using two methods:

1. Manual Enrollment #
- The Classroom Owner can add learners one by one.
- For each learner, they need to enter details such as:
- Name
- Email address (used to create a Moodle account if one does not already exist)
- Select Courses
- Once added, the learner will automatically receive course access in Moodle.
- This method is best suited for small groups or when only a few learners need to be enrolled.

2. CSV Bulk Enrollment #
- The Classroom Owner can upload a CSV file to enroll multiple learners at once.
- The CSV file should contain the required learner details, typically:
- Name
- Email address
- After uploading, all learners listed in the file will be enrolled simultaneously.
- This method is ideal for larger groups, such as corporate training batches or classroom enrollments.
